Section 8 Rent Amounts by Zip Code in Emmet County

The table below shows 2026 HUD Fair Market Rents for each zip code in Emmet County, IA. Local housing authorities use FMR data when setting Section 8 payment standards, but actual payment standards are set locally and may differ from the FMR.

Zip CodeStudio1 Bed2 Bed3 Bed4 Bed
50514$680$760$920$1210$1230
50531$690$770$930$1230$1240
50539$680$700$920$1110$1220
50578$680$760$920$1220$1230
51334$720$780$960$1240$1270
51342$680$700$920$1220$1230
51364$780$790$1030$1250$1360
51365$680$770$920$1220$1230

Estimated Section 8 Payment Standard Range

Local housing authorities commonly set payment standards around 90% to 110% of HUD Fair Market Rent, with exceptions possible. The ranges below are estimates based on HUD FMR data, not official local PHA payment standards.

Zip CodeStudio1 Bed2 Bed3 Bed4 Bed
50514$612 - $748$684 - $836$828 - $1,012$1,089 - $1,331$1,107 - $1,353
50531$621 - $759$693 - $847$837 - $1,023$1,107 - $1,353$1,116 - $1,364
50539$612 - $748$630 - $770$828 - $1,012$999 - $1,221$1,098 - $1,342
50578$612 - $748$684 - $836$828 - $1,012$1,098 - $1,342$1,107 - $1,353
51334$648 - $792$702 - $858$864 - $1,056$1,116 - $1,364$1,143 - $1,397
51342$612 - $748$630 - $770$828 - $1,012$1,098 - $1,342$1,107 - $1,353
51364$702 - $858$711 - $869$927 - $1,133$1,125 - $1,375$1,224 - $1,496
51365$612 - $748$693 - $847$828 - $1,012$1,098 - $1,342$1,107 - $1,353

Section 8 Rent Amounts vs Local Median Rent

This comparison uses Census ACS 2024 5-year median gross rent data by ZIP Code Tabulation Area. The table defaults to 2-bedroom and 3-bedroom units because those are the most common investor and landlord comparisons.

Zip Code2 Bed Section 82 Bed Median Rent2 Bed Difference3 Bed Section 83 Bed Median Rent3 Bed Difference
50514$920$600+$320 (+53%)$1,210$1,292-$82 (-6%)
50539$920$756+$164 (+22%)$1,110N/AN/A
50578$920$666+$254 (+38%)$1,220$783+$437 (+56%)
51334$960$695+$265 (+38%)$1,240$848+$392 (+46%)
51342$920$656+$264 (+40%)$1,220$706+$514 (+73%)
51364$1,030$625+$405 (+65%)$1,250N/AN/A
